    Overview of Painting Floor Tiles

    Painting floor tiles in your bathroom offers a cost-effective method to refresh your space. You can enhance the appearance of outdated tiles without the need for a complete remodel. Here are key points to consider:

    Benefits of Painting Floor Tiles

    • Cost-Effective: Painting tiles is cheaper than replacing them. You’ll save on both materials and labor costs.
    • Variety of Colors: Choose from various colors to match your bathroom’s theme. Custom colors can also be mixed for a unique look.
    • Quick Transformation: You can transform the look of your tiles in a few hours, making it an efficient option.

    Necessary Tools and Materials

    • Tile Paint: Use a high-quality paint specifically made for tiles. Look for epoxy or urethane-based paints for durability.
    • Primer: Apply a good primer first to ensure paint adhesion and longevity.
    • Paintbrushes and Rollers: Use a small brush for edges and a roller for larger areas.
    • Sandpaper: Prepare tile surfaces by lightly sanding them to help the paint stick.

    Steps to Paint Floor Tiles

    1. Clean the Surface: Remove dirt and grime thoroughly before starting. Use a floor cleaner and let it dry completely.
    2. Sand the Tiles: Lightly sand the tile surface to create texture. Wipe down with a damp cloth to remove dust.
    3. Apply Primer: Coat the tiles with a bonding primer. Follow the manufacturer’s instructions for drying times.
    4. Paint the Tiles: Start with a brush for edges and corners, then use a roller for larger areas. Apply multiple thin coats as necessary, allowing for adequate drying time between coats.
    5. Seal the Paint: After the final coat, use a tile sealer to protect your new finish from moisture and stains.

    Potential Concerns

    • Durability: Painted tiles might chip over time, especially in high-traffic areas. Regular maintenance helps extend the lifespan of painted surfaces.
    • Moisture Resistance: Ensure that the products used are suitable for bathroom environments to prevent peeling or damage from humidity.

    FAQs

    • How long does it last? Properly painted tiles can last several years with appropriate care, though they may need touch-ups.
    • Can I paint over existing grout? It’s advisable to re-grout before painting or use a grout pen to refresh the color first.

    Preparation for Painting

    Preparing your floor tiles properly is essential for achieving a smooth and lasting finish. Follow these steps to ensure your tile painting project is successful.

    Cleaning the Tiles

    Cleaning the tiles removes dirt, grime, and soap scum, which prevents proper adhesion of paint. Start by sweeping or vacuuming the area to eliminate loose debris. Then follow these steps:

    1. Use a Tile Cleaner: Apply a commercial tile cleaner or a mixture of vinegar and water. Scrub the surface thoroughly with a scrubbing brush or sponge.
    2. Rinse Thoroughly: After cleaning, rinse the tiles with clean water to remove any cleaning solution residue.
    3. Dry Completely: Allow the tiles to dry completely before moving on to the next step. This can take a few hours, depending on humidity levels.

    Choosing the Right Paint

    Selecting the right paint is crucial for durability and appearance. Consider these factors:

    1. Tile-Specific Paint: Look for paint specifically formulated for ceramic or porcelain tiles. These paints adhere better and enhance moisture resistance.
    2. Color and Finish: Choose a color that complements your bathroom decor. You can select finishes like satin or semi-gloss for added sheen and easy cleaning.
    3. Consider Primer: Using a tile primer enhances adhesion and provides a base for your paint. Select a primer designed for tiles.

    The Painting Process

    Painting floor tiles can dramatically change the look of your bathroom. Follow these steps for a successful transformation.

    Application Techniques

    1. Use a High-Quality Brush: Choose a brush designed for smooth surfaces. A foam roller also works well for large areas.
    2. Start with the Edges: Apply paint around the edges of the tiles first. Use the brush to ensure full coverage.
    3. Apply Paint Evenly: Roll or brush the paint onto the tiles in thin, even layers. Avoid thick coats, as these can lead to drips and uneven textures.
    4. Work in Sections: Tackle one section at a time. This approach helps keep the work manageable and ensures the paint stays wet for blending.
    5. Follow the Manufacturer’s Instructions: Check the paint label for specific guidelines on application methods and recommendations.

    Drying and Curing Time

    1. Initial Drying: Let the first coat dry completely before applying the second coat. This usually takes 1 to 4 hours, depending on humidity and temperature.
    2. Curing Time: Once all coats are applied, the tiles need to cure. This usually takes about 24 to 72 hours. Full durability may take even longer, so avoid heavy foot traffic during this time.
    3. Maintain Ventilation: Keep the bathroom well-ventilated during drying and curing to help evaporate fumes and speed up the process.

    Maintenance of Painted Floor Tiles

    Maintaining painted floor tiles in your bathroom is essential for prolonging their lifespan and appearance. Follow these guidelines to keep your tiles looking fresh and vibrant.

    Regular Cleaning

    1. Use Mild Cleaners: Opt for pH-balanced cleaners to avoid damaging the paint. Avoid harsh chemicals or abrasive scrubbing pads.
    2. Soft Cloth or Mop: Employ a soft cloth or microfiber mop to clean the tiles. This method prevents scratching the painted surface.
    3. Spot Clean: Address stains immediately using a damp cloth. Fresh spills and marks are easier to remove.

    Sealing and Coating

    1. Reapply Sealer: Apply a high-quality sealant every 6 to 12 months. This step protects against moisture and wear.
    2. Follow Instructions: Adhere to the manufacturer’s recommendations for drying and curing times when sealing.
    3. Test in Small Area: Before sealing the entire surface, conduct a test in a small, inconspicuous area.

    Addressing Wear and Tear

    1. Inspect Regularly: Look for chips, peeling, or discoloration each month. Early detection allows for timely repairs.
    2. Touch Up Paint: For minor scratches or chips, touch up with leftover paint. It’s best to apply multiple thin layers for a seamless look.
    3. Avoid Heavy Traffic: Limit heavy foot traffic on freshly painted tiles for at least 48 hours after the final coat.

    General Tips

    1. Keep Humidity Low: Use a dehumidifier or exhaust fan to control the bathroom’s humidity. High moisture can affect the paint finish.
    2. Use Rugs Wisely: Place washable rugs in high-traffic areas to reduce wear on painted tiles.
    3. Pre-plan Your Decor: Choose furniture and decor that complement the painted tile to minimize accidental damage from moving items.
